What is Deep Learning in Machine Learning?

What is Deep Learning in Machine Learning?
4 min read

In the ever-evolving field of machine learning, one term that has gained significant prominence is "deep learning." As technology advances, so does our ability to process and understand complex patterns within data. Deep learning represents a subset of machine learning that involves artificial neural networks and has garnered attention for its ability to handle intricate tasks. In this blog, we will delve into the fundamentals of deep learning, exploring its architecture, applications, and the impact it has on the broader landscape of machine learning. For those aspiring to delve deeper into this domain, a Machine Learning Course in Chennai can provide valuable insights and practical knowledge.

Understanding Deep Learning

Deep learning is a subfield of machine learning that focuses on the use of neural networks to simulate the human brain's learning process. Unlike traditional machine learning algorithms that require explicit programming, deep learning models learn from vast amounts of data to make accurate predictions or decisions. The term "deep" refers to the multiple layers through which the neural network processes the data, allowing it to automatically learn and adapt to different features and patterns.

Neural Network Architecture

At the core of deep learning is the neural network, a computational model inspired by the structure and function of the human brain. These networks consist of interconnected layers of nodes, commonly referred to as neurons. The layers are categorized into an input layer, one or more hidden layers, and an output layer. Each connection between nodes is associated with a weight, and the network adjusts these weights during training to optimize performance.

Applications of Deep Learning

Image and Speech Recognition

Deep learning has revolutionized image and speech recognition, achieving remarkable accuracy levels. Convolutional Neural Networks (CNNs) are particularly effective in image recognition tasks, while Recurrent Neural Networks (RNNs) excel in processing sequential data, making them suitable for speech recognition. Applications range from facial recognition in security systems to voice-activated virtual assistants.

Natural Language Processing

In natural language processing (NLP), deep learning has enabled machines to comprehend and generate human-like text. Transformer models, such as BERT and GPT-3, have pushed the boundaries of language understanding and generation, impacting areas like chatbots, language translation, and content creation. Exploring a comprehensive Machine Learning Online Course can provide in-depth insights into leveraging these advancements for practical applications.

Challenges and Considerations

Computational Resources

One of the challenges associated with deep learning is the demand for significant computational resources. Training deep neural networks requires powerful hardware, often involving Graphics Processing Units (GPUs) or specialized hardware like Tensor Processing Units (TPUs). As models grow in complexity, the need for computational power becomes a critical consideration.

Data Dependency

Deep learning models heavily rely on large amounts of labeled data for training. The quality and quantity of the training data directly influence the model's performance. Obtaining and curating sizable datasets can be a time-consuming and resource-intensive task. Additionally, biased or incomplete data can lead to skewed results, emphasizing the importance of data quality.

In the dynamic realm of machine learning, deep learning's capacity to automatically learn intricate patterns from data has revolutionized diverse applications. Overcoming challenges in computational resources and data quality is pivotal for unlocking its full potential in shaping the future of intelligent systems. Exploring Advanced Training Institutes in Chennai can offer specialized knowledge and skills to navigate the complexities of this transformative field.

In case you have found a mistake in the text, please send a message to the author by selecting the mistake and pressing Ctrl-Enter.
Vijay Arun 2
Joined: 4 weeks ago
Comments (0)

    No comments yet

You must be logged in to comment.

Sign In / Sign Up